2018/8/10孙小北

Docker学习之私有仓库搭建

准备工作安装部署Docker(1)下载Docker 仓库镜像docker pull registry:2(2)启动创建registry容器docker run -d \-v /opt/data/registry:/var/lib/registry \-p 5000:5000 \--restart=always \--privileged=true \--name registry registry:latest-v /home/hzq/registry:/var/lib/registry 默认情况下,会将仓库存放于容器内的...

阅读全文»
2018/8/7孙小北

二进制部署k8s集群方案之kubectl命令行工具

kubectl 是 kubernetes 集群的命令行管理工具,本文档介绍安装和配置它的步骤。kubectl 默认从 ~/.kube/config 文件读取 kube-apiserver 地址、证书、用户名等信息,如果没有配置,执行 kubectl 命令时可能会出错:kubectl get podsThe connection to the server localhost:8080 was refused - did you specify the right host or ...

阅读全文»
2018/8/5孙小北

二进制部署k8s集群方案之创建CA证书和秘钥

为确保安全,kubernetes 系统各组件需要使用 x509 证书对通信进行加密和认证,使用 CloudFlare 的 PKI 工具集 cfssl 创建所有证书。CA (Certificate Authority) 是自签名的根证书,用来签名后续创建的其它证书。主Master节点完成操作一、下载安装 cfssl 工具集#创建目录mkdir -p /opt/k8s/cert sudo chown -R k8s /opt/k8s #下载c...

阅读全文»
2018/8/3孙小北

二进制部署k8s集群方案之环境配置及系统初始化

一、集群机器准备三台CentOS服务器/虚拟机,可以使用Vimware创建三台虚拟机服务器环境设置centos7+ 内核3.10+查看内核:uname -srLinux 3.10.0-514.el7.x86_64IPNameNode192.168.1.110docker110主master、etcd、worker 192.168.1.111docker111副master、etcd、worker 192.168.1.112docker112副master、etcd、worker 192.168.1.113doc...

阅读全文»
2018/8/1孙小北

二进制部署k8s集群方案之组件版本和配置策略

本文整理使用二进制部署最新 kubernetes v1.10.4 集群的详细步骤,而不是使用 kubeadm 等自动化方式来部署集群。启用了 x509 证书双向认证、RBAC 授权等严格的安全机制,一起动手搭个集群玩玩吧。组件版本Kubernetes 1.10.4Docker 18.03.1-ceEtcd 3.3.7Flanneld 0.10.0插件:CorednsDashboardHeapster (influxdb、grafana)Metrics-...

阅读全文»
2018/7/8孙小北

Docker之初见

单个Docker所能发挥的作用毕竟有限,也不便于批量管理,更满足不了各种量比较大的业务场景所需的高可用、弹性伸缩等特性,所以Docker得组集群来并赋予各种完善的调度机制才能发挥强大的技术优势。既然要组集群那就涉及诸如Docker的资源调度、管理等等一系列问题。Docker集群技术发展得很火热, 目前涉及Docker集群的三个主要的技术无...

阅读全文»

物以类聚

最新评论

2017-10-06

一辈子不长,只有珍惜了,才不至于后悔。

2017-10-06

懂得感恩,才能走得更远。

标签云

归档